The frustrating experience of your PC suddenly entering hibernation mode, especially when you’re in the middle of something important, is surprisingly common. But why does it happen? The core reason your PC shows “hibernating” is that it is a power-saving feature designed to conserve energy and preserve your current work state. When your computer hibernates, it saves the current system state, including open applications and data, onto your hard drive, then shuts down completely. This allows your computer to return to exactly where it left off when you power it back on. However, there are a number of underlying reasons that could cause your PC to unexpectedly enter hibernation or fail to wake up from it. These can range from configured power settings to hardware issues and even corrupted drivers. Understanding these causes is key to troubleshooting and preventing future unexpected hibernation episodes.
Common Causes of Unexpected Hibernation
Power Settings
One of the most frequent culprits is improperly configured power settings. Your operating system, whether it’s Windows 10, Windows 11 or an older version, has adjustable power plans that dictate when your computer goes to sleep or hibernates. These are intended to prevent energy waste. If your “hibernate after” setting is set too low, your computer may enter hibernation while you are still actively using it.
Overheating
Another significant cause of unexpected hibernation is overheating. When your CPU or other components get too hot, your computer may automatically shut down or hibernate to prevent damage. This is particularly common when playing graphically intensive games or running demanding applications, as these processes generate significant heat. Ensuring your cooling system is working efficiently, including cleaning the fans and applying new thermal paste, can resolve this issue.
Low Battery
On laptops, a low battery level is a common trigger for hibernation. By default, laptops are often set to hibernate when their battery level drops below a certain threshold (typically 5-10%). This is designed to prevent data loss if the battery dies completely. If your laptop is frequently hibernating unexpectedly, check your battery settings.
Hardware Problems
Hardware issues such as faulty RAM or a failing hard drive can also cause your computer to enter hibernation erratically. These problems can disrupt the stability of your system, leading to unexpected shutdowns and hibernation. Diagnosing these issues can require professional help and hardware testing.
Driver Issues
Outdated, incompatible, or corrupted drivers, particularly display drivers or power management drivers, may cause instability and result in unexpected hibernation. Keeping your drivers up to date is crucial for the smooth operation of your system.
BIOS/UEFI Settings
Rarely, your PC might hibernate due to modified or corrupted BIOS/UEFI settings. The BIOS controls the fundamental system operations. Resetting BIOS settings to default can sometimes resolve this issue.
Troubleshooting Hibernation Problems
If your PC is constantly hibernating when you don’t want it to, follow these steps:
- Check Power Settings: Navigate to your system’s power settings (search “power options” in Windows). Review your current plan and adjust sleep and hibernate settings to your preference. Set “hibernate after” to “Never” or to a longer duration if you still want hibernation but not as frequently.
- Clean Cooling System: Check if your CPU fan is working properly and clean any dust buildup that may be blocking airflow.
- Update Drivers: Visit your hardware manufacturer’s website to download and install the latest drivers for your video card and power management devices.
- Check Battery: For laptops, ensure the battery is functioning well. Examine the charging adapter and replace if needed.
- Scan for Hardware Problems: Run memory diagnostics tools to check the integrity of your RAM and scan your hard drive for any errors.
- Restore BIOS Settings: If you are comfortable accessing the BIOS, reset it to its default settings.
- Disable Fast Startup: This feature can sometimes interfere with hibernation. You can disable it in the power settings.
- Use the Power Troubleshooter: Windows has a built-in power troubleshooter that can automatically detect and fix common power-related issues.
Frequently Asked Questions (FAQs) About PC Hibernation
What is the difference between sleep and hibernate?
Sleep mode keeps your computer’s state in RAM, consuming a small amount of power, allowing for a faster restart. Hibernate saves your state to the hard drive and completely shuts off, using virtually no power but takes longer to restart. Use sleep for short breaks and hibernate for longer periods when power conservation is important.
How do I wake my computer from hibernation?
Usually, pressing any key on the keyboard or moving your mouse should wake your computer from hibernation. If that fails, press the power button.
How do I stop my computer from hibernating automatically?
You can change your PC’s power settings in the Control Panel or Settings app to prevent automatic hibernation. Adjust the “hibernate after” setting to “Never” or to a longer time.
How long can hibernation last?
Hibernation can last for an indefinite period. The system’s saved state remains on your hard drive until you power your computer back on.
What does the “powercfg -h off” command do?
This command, entered in an elevated command prompt or PowerShell, disables the hibernation feature entirely. The hibernation file (hiberfil.sys) will be removed, freeing up disk space.
Why won’t my PC wake up from hibernate mode?
This could be due to incorrect power settings, driver problems, hardware issues or a corrupted BIOS. Start troubleshooting by checking basic connections and then proceed with more advanced fixes.
Why does my laptop go into hibernation while playing games?
Overheating is a common cause. The CPU might get too hot, triggering a shutdown to prevent damage. Also, check that your power settings aren’t set too low, causing premature hibernation.
Is it bad to leave my laptop in hibernate mode?
No, it’s not bad. Hibernate is designed to conserve energy when your laptop isn’t in use, and you won’t lose your work.
How do I enable hibernation in Windows 10 if it’s not showing?
Open an elevated Command Prompt or Windows PowerShell and type powercfg /hibernate on then press Enter. This should enable the hibernation option.
How do I reset BIOS settings?
Access your BIOS menu during startup (usually by pressing DEL, F2, F10, F12, or ESC key). Look for an option to restore default settings, typically called “Load Optimized Defaults” or “Reset to Default”.
Can outdated drivers cause hibernation problems?
Yes. Outdated or corrupt drivers, particularly graphics and power management drivers, can cause system instability and unexpected hibernation.
Why does my Dell laptop keep hibernating?
Start by checking the power settings as detailed above. Dell laptops also have power management utilities that might need adjustments to fix this.
Is it better to shut down or hibernate my computer?
If you are not planning to use your computer for an extended period, hibernation is the preferred choice over sleep because it consumes less energy. Shut down is still recommended if you won’t use your PC for a long time, offering the longest life expectancy for components.
Can external devices cause hibernation issues?
Yes. Some external devices can interfere with your PC’s power management and trigger unexpected hibernation. Try disconnecting external USB devices or monitors when troubleshooting.
Why does my PC turn on after hibernating?
This can be caused by enabled wake timers or scheduled tasks, such as antivirus scans or system updates. Check your task scheduler to see if any tasks are set to wake your computer.
